Electrical Work


Introduction:

This standard operating procedure enumerates the scope of Electrical work to be executed in the Tower area as specified in the approved drawings and at places when instructed by the Tower-in-charge.

Responsibility: 

The respective Tower-in-charge is responsible to execute the work as per the procedure.

Safety & protection:


PPEs like safety belts at height, helmets, safety goggles, earplugs, and hand gloves, etc. should be used properly.
 
Ensure the working area is kept clean for easy access.

Proper illumination is to be provided during the work if required.

Educate the workmen through the pep-talk meetings. 
 

Work Method:


Slab Conducting:  

Customer changes shall be reviewed at the time of slab conducting work and changes should be incorporated.

Conduits for electrical work shall be fixed as per drawing and only after completion of reinforcement work completely.

A minimum 1-inch gap shall be kept between two conduits to ensure uniform concreting. 

In lobby areas keep the gap by bunching two conduits.

Ensure drops of beam light points and wall light points are not placed in the opening area.

For wall conduit points, ensure drop goes in the wall area by checking wall alignment in drawing (This will ensure no conduit projecting out from beam bottom on wall face after doing wall conducting).

Conduits should be fixed firmly by tying with reinforcement at the approx 1-meter intervals.

Check for uniform application of cement solvent at pipe joints and at bends.

Electrical and telephone conduit should have, a minimum distance of 150 mm between them.

Conduit shall be fixed with a minimum cover of 5mm.

Protection of ends of conduit, lightbox, and fan box shall be done to ensure no choke after concrete.


Wall Activity:

After De-shuttering, all electrical points should be opened and wire passing should be done. The wire should of GI 18 SWG.

Record the points which are choked and can't be rectified. Make a correction plan for the same.

After Completion of Blockwork and level pads for internal plaster, mark reference floor level on walls at 600mm from FFL.

Chase wall portion for fixing switch boxes by using a cutter, chisel, and hammer.

The switch box shall be fixed as per drawing, in line with internal plaster level pads on the wall and with the help of reference level.

Chasing for conduits on walls shall be done with the chasing machine only.

In case points are choked and are taken through the floor, the saddle clamp should be fixed at the wall and floor corner on both sides.

Filling of conduit chase shall be done by Blockwork contractor with cement mortar of 1:4 and it should be cured for minimum of 7 days.


Wiring and Fittings:

After Approval from Tower-in-charge, wiring activity should be started and done as per color coding shown on the drawing.

At the time of wiring, if any wall finish gets damaged, it should be shown to Tower-in-charge to ensure repairs.

Once the 2nd coat of putty is completed in the flat area or as per instruction from Tower-in-charge light fitting fixing should be started.

If the embedded box is damaged or the edge finishing around it is incorrect or the wall finish around the board is not in line then the switch plates or cover plates should not be fixed in position without rectifying the defect.

To connect wires on the switch as per color coding and as shown in the drawing.
 
Fix switch plates in position and check for their level and alignment.

Do fix cover plate on top of switch plates and check for its alignment and fitting.

In case a wall point is made on the wall by doing the local adjustment, check its feasibility by overlooking other finishes.

Void should not be seen around the cover plates, in case there is void it should be rectified by removing the switch plate. Do not allow local repair touch without removing it.

Do check operation of all switches and light point for their correctness, its responsibility of Electrical engineer to ensure wiring done correctly and all switches and light points are working correctly.
